diff mbox

clk: qcom: add parent for venus core0 and core1 gdsc's

Message ID 1486653630-15552-1-git-send-email-stanimir.varbanov@linaro.org (mailing list archive)
State Accepted
Delegated to: Stephen Boyd
Headers show

Commit Message

Stanimir Varbanov Feb. 9, 2017, 3:20 p.m. UTC
Make venus_gdsc parent of venus gdsc core0 and core1.

Signed-off-by: Stanimir Varbanov <stanimir.varbanov@linaro.org>
---
 drivers/clk/qcom/mmcc-msm8996.c | 2 ++
 1 file changed, 2 insertions(+)

Comments

Stephen Boyd Feb. 10, 2017, 5:20 p.m. UTC | #1
On 02/09, Stanimir Varbanov wrote:
> Make venus_gdsc parent of venus gdsc core0 and core1.
> 

Ok, but why? Do we need the venus_gdsc to be on for the
venus_core0_gdsc to work? More details in commit text please.
Stephen Boyd April 19, 2017, 4:55 p.m. UTC | #2
On 02/09, Stanimir Varbanov wrote:
> Make venus_gdsc parent of venus gdsc core0 and core1.
> 
> Signed-off-by: Stanimir Varbanov <stanimir.varbanov@linaro.org>
> ---

Applied to clk-next
diff mbox

Patch

diff --git a/drivers/clk/qcom/mmcc-msm8996.c b/drivers/clk/qcom/mmcc-msm8996.c
index 9b97246287a7..d9aa886d260f 100644
--- a/drivers/clk/qcom/mmcc-msm8996.c
+++ b/drivers/clk/qcom/mmcc-msm8996.c
@@ -2944,6 +2944,7 @@  static struct gdsc venus_core0_gdsc = {
 	.pd = {
 		.name = "venus_core0",
 	},
+	.parent = &venus_gdsc.pd,
 	.pwrsts = PWRSTS_OFF_ON,
 	.flags = HW_CTRL,
 };
@@ -2955,6 +2956,7 @@  static struct gdsc venus_core1_gdsc = {
 	.pd = {
 		.name = "venus_core1",
 	},
+	.parent = &venus_gdsc.pd,
 	.pwrsts = PWRSTS_OFF_ON,
 	.flags = HW_CTRL,
 };